teacher, journalist and convict, was transported to Van Diemen’s Land. At the beginning of 1831 he advertised that drawing was taught at his Woodland House seminary in Hobart Town, re-opening on 31 January. Later he moved to Melbourne and worked as a newspaper reporter. On the night of 7-8 August 1885, Dowsett, 'one of the oldest pressmen in the colony’, died at his residence, Jesmond Place, in Bourke Street.
